Where the 667 actually sit
Surveillance is largely a small and micro cap story.
- 20 are in the Nifty 500. Of those, 2 are in the Nifty 100 and none in the Nifty 50.
- 24 more are in the Microcap 250.
- The remaining 623 are outside the Nifty Total Market, the 750 stock universe that is Nifty 500 plus Microcap 250.
- Of those 623, roughly 171 are on the SME platform and 41 are in the suspended or Z group. The rest is the long tail of the main board.
Plus a company can carry several flags at once. They measure different things. ASM, GSM and ESM are price and volume surveillance. Separately there are fundamental ones. Inside the Nifty Total Market 750, 5 companies carry two flags and none carry three or more. Across all 667: 62 carry two, 27 carry three, 4 carry four.
